Become a CASA Volunteer
The CASA volunteers is an advocate who is 21 years and older. The volunteers are carefully screened and receive 30-40 hours of training before being assigned to children. The primary responsibility is to serve as the "eyes and ears" of the court, gathering information from the child, his/her biological parents, foster parents, teachers, counselors, etc. and making recommendations to the judge as to what is in the child's best interest.
